125℃ Low Smoke Zero Halogen PV Cable Compound
VH-PVH125

Description

VH-PVH125 is a self-crosslinking low smokezero halogen flame retardant polyolefin cable compound, which can be naturallycross-linked after being extruded into a cable. This product is mainly used forthe sheath and insulation of photovoltaic cables that comply with TUV2Pfg-1169and EN50618.

Standard

1)     EN50618-2014

2)    2Pfg1169/08-2007

3)    IEC60332-1-2-2015

Product Properties

Item                   Unit    Test method    Standard Value     Typical Value

Density                    g/cm3     ISO 1183-1                                1.40

Tensile strength          Mpa    ISO 527-2           ≥10.0           13.5

Air ageing (158±2℃,168h)  %       IEC60811-1            ±25         +12(Tensile strength)

                                                                                                 -8  (Elongation)

Volume resistivity (20℃)    Ω·m    IEC 60093             ≥1.0x1012                 2.6x1012

Volume resistivity at operating temperature (125±2℃) Ω·m  ≥2.0x10          3.5x108

Dielectric strength         MV/m   IEC 60243-1            ≥20                25

Brittleness temperature (-40℃) ℃  ISO 974                okay             okay

Oxygen index                %     ISO 4589-2            ≥28                35

Smoke   non-luminousflame       ISO 5659-2            ≤350              310

HCl and HBr content         %      IEC 60754             ≤0.5                0

HF content                  %      IEC 60754             ≤0.1                0

pH value                           IEC 60754             ≥4.3                5.0

Conductivity                μS/mm  IEC 60754             ≤10                1.1 

 

NOTE: (1)The toxicity of smoke produced by materials shall benegotiated by both the supplier and the demander according to the needs of the product application.
(2)The technical indicators specified in the table are the values obtainedafter crosslinking

Processing Techniques/Extruding techniques

It is recommended to use a low smoke zero halogen special screw,with a length to diameter ratio of L/D=20~25 and a compression ratio of1.1~1.3. Because the actual temperature of the melt is related to the lengthdiameter ratio, compression ratio and screw structure of the extruder, theappropriate extrusion temperature should be selected according to the specificsituation of the extruder.

The recommended setting temperatures for each zone of theextruder are as follows:

Zone                Z1     Z2     Z3     Z4    Head     Die

Temp. (℃)           120   130    140    140    150     150

 

Using Method

(1)When using this product, mix the A and B components evenlyand drop them into the hopper.

If color is required, the cable factory can use polyethylenebase color masterbatch and materials

within 8 hours after unpacking.

(2)This product should not be shut down for a long time. If itis shut down for a long time, it is

recommended to stop and clean the screw before starting upagain.

(3)To ensure sufficient crosslinking of the material, it isrecommended that the cable be placed in

a 70°C water bath or steam room for 6~8h, or at a constanttemperature and humidity (23°C, 50%)

for 7 days. The specific placement time is adjusted according tothe thickness of the product and

the crosslinking degree of the material, so as to meet theperformance requirements of the cable.

Package.Storage and Transport:

Package:  Net Weight 25Kg /Bag with polyethylene complexfilm bag for inner+ PP woven bag/

PE/Kraft paper bag for outer

Transport: Keep away from the sunshine, rainand soaking during transport, as well
as handle gently during carrying.

Storage:  Environmentclean, dry and ventilated warehouses with Warranty 6 months
